NCT ID: NCT01065662 Completed - Ovarian Cancer Clinical Trials

AZD2171 and Temsirolimus in Patients With Advanced Gynecological Malignancies

Start date: February 2010
Phase: Phase 1
Study type: Interventional

The purpose of this research study is to determine the safety of the combination of the two drugs cediranib and temsirolimus and the highest doses of these two drugs that can be given in combination to people safely. Cediranib is a drug that may stop blood supply to the tumor and therefore help keep cancer cells from growing. Temsirolimus is a drug that may stop cancer cells from growing. These drugs have been used in other research studies in ovarian and kidney cancer and these studies suggest that these drugs may help to keep cancer from growing in this research study.

NCT ID: NCT00856180 Completed - Ovarian Cancer Clinical Trials

Sequential Angiogenic Blockade for the Treatment of Recurrent Mullerian Malignancies

Start date: February 2009
Phase: Phase 2
Study type: Interventional

The goals of this study were to evaluate the efficacy and safety of sequentially blocking the angiogenesis pathway via known antiangiogenic mechanisms, first with bevacizumab and then addition of oral cyclophosphamide upon progression of cancer through bevacizumab. The drugs used in this study were chosen because of their known antiangiogenic properties, tolerability, and anti-ovarian cancer effects.

NCT ID: NCT00850772 Completed - Clinical trials for Fallopian Tube Cancer

Early Post-Operative Enteral Feeding in Patients With Advanced Epithelial Ovarian Cancer

OPEN
Start date: January 2009
Phase: Phase 3
Study type: Interventional

Ovarian cancer patients are often at risk of malnutrition because of weight loss, lack of appetite and reduced food intake. Being malnourished can contribute to the incidence and severity of cancer treatment side effects and increase the risk of infection. Currently patients with advanced ovarian cancer do not receive early nutrition using a feeding tube. The purpose of this study is to compare enteral nutrition along with standard post-surgery care against current standard post-operative care alone. This study will see if early nutrition using a feeding tube has an impact on length of hospital admission, recovery from surgery, complications from surgery, nutritional status and ultimately a reduction in treatment costs in people with Advanced Epithelial Ovarian Cancer (EOC). Primary Peritoneal Cancer (PPC) or Fallopian Tube Cancer. Nutritional support has been shown to ; - Prevent and treat under-nutrition, - Enhance anti-tumour treatment effects, - Reduce adverse effects of anti-tumour therapies, - Improve quality of life.

NCT ID: NCT00683241 Completed - Ovarian Cancer Clinical Trials

A Phase I Clinical Trial of Autologous Dendritic Cell Vaccine for Recurrent Ovarian or Primary Peritoneal Cancer

Start date: November 2007
Phase: Phase 1
Study type: Interventional

This study is open to women with recurrent epithelial ovarian carcinoma or primary peritoneal cancer. Subjects will be asked to donate either a piece of their tumor or malignant effusion in order to make the first part of the vaccine or lysate. If enough of the lystate had been collected to make the first part of the vaccine, then subjects may enroll in the study as long as they meet the rest of the entry criteria. After is determined that a subject is eligible to enroll into the study, you will have to donate some blood in order to make the second part of the vaccine. After this, the blood and vaccine are mixed together to make the vaccine called DCVax-L. You will be given two dose of a drug called Avastin every other week (Avastin will be given through your vein) and a oral chemotherapy called Cytoxan. One week after your last dose of oral Cytoxan, you will receive 3 vaccines given every other week for the next month. After the first two doses of vaccine, you will also receive more Avastin. During the study you will be seeing your study team to have physical exams, blood drawn in order to monitor your health and have blood drawn for research. The study team will contact you for the next 5 years in order to determine how you are doing.

NCT ID: NCT00672295 Completed - Ovarian Cancer Clinical Trials

PH I SRC Kinase, Dasatinib Combo Paclitaxel & Carboplatin in Pts w Ovarian, Peritoneal, & Tubal Cancer

Start date: August 2007
Phase: Phase 1
Study type: Interventional

Primary objective to determine the maximal tolerated (MTD) of dasatinib in combination with paclitaxel and carboplatin during the first cycle of treatment. Secondary objectives to describe the toxicity of this combination of therapy; to describe the pharmacokinetics and pharmacodynamics parameters related to this combination; to describe the clinical activity as defined as the response rate (complete and partial response rate) and progression-free survival > 6 month; to compare the SRC pathway microarray signature in pre and post-treatment cancer specimens; to evaluate SRC pathway downstream substrates, FAX, paxcillin, and CRK-L in pre and post-treatment cancer specimens.
